FELIPE AVILA ~ BEATLES BRASIL
EDITIO PRINCEPS 99 (Barcode: 7898901556992) ~ BRAZIL ~ Jazz

Recorded: 2004 Released: 2005

2nd album by Brazilian Jazz-Rock guitarist Felipe AvilaFind albums by this artist (member of the excellent group PercussônicaFind albums by this artist), featuring 12 compositions by John LennonFind albums by this artist &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ist. The songs are treated as instrumental pieces by this expert guitar player and his friends in a very particular Brazilian / jazzy mood. The selections go from the well-known classics to more obscure songs from the BeatlesFind albums by this artist songbook. The treatment of Beatles material is often very superficial and borders on trivial, but that is certainly not the case. All of the participants are excellent musicians and the clever arrangements and superb musicianship create a most pleasantly surprising album of much content and value. Fans of Brazilian music will of course be delighted.

CILLA BLACK ~ ORIGINAL ALBUM SERIES
PARLOPHONE 825646014200 (Barcode: 825646014200) ~ UK ~ Classic Pop

Recorded: 1965 - 1970 Released: 2015

This Box Set collects the first five albums by the great British singer Cilla BlackFind albums by this artist, released between 1965 and 1970. They are: "CillaFind albums with this title" from 1965, "Cilla Sings A RainbowFind albums with this title" from 1966, "Sher-oo!Find albums with this title" from 1968, "Surround Yourself With CillaFind albums with this title" from 1969 and "Sweet InspirationFind albums with this title" from 1970.

Black shared many things with her contemporaries and friends, The BeatlesFind albums by this artist: she came from Liverpool, she was managed by Brian EpsteinFind albums by this artist, her albums were produced by George MartinFind albums by this artist and some of her songs were written especially for her by John LennonFind albums by this artist and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ist. Her meteoric rise to the top of the British Pop scene was therefore hardly a surprise but it should be said that she earned her status fair and square simply using her natural talent and iron determination.

These albums are classics of the era and show Black´s versatility as a singer, while she moves between Jazz, Soul and Pop oriented material with flare and elegance. Her strong and pleasant voice was unique and she managed to become one of the early white singers, who successfully interpreted Soul music, making it their own.

Black, who sadly died in 2015, was active for over five decades and proudly created a very impressive legacy, which has but a few equals. These early albums, which have been unavailable for ages, are a must to every British 1960s Pop connoisseur. A must I say!
Side Note
The "Original Album SeriesFind albums with this title" by Warner Bros.Find albums on this label, the "Original Album ClassicsFind albums with this title" by SonyFind albums on this label, the "5 Original AlbumsFind albums with this title" by UniversalFind albums on this label, the Box Sets by RhinoFind albums on this label and other similar releases are an archetypal example of how good intentions turn sour. Although these new editions often bring back to life some of the best music ever made on this planet, which in many cases has been lost in the tides of time and was unavailable on the market for ages, they suffer from an unforgivable disregard for the essence of cultural values and general sloppiness, contrary to human decency, which requires as to treat our Cultural Legacy with respect and loyalty.

The Box Sets produced under these monikers have no discographical information whatsoever about the lineups, musician names, composers, lyricists, dates and places of recording, original release data and even basic copyright data (the last is strictly illegal BTW). Although the original LP sleeves are reproduced, they are often edited and information (which would be in most cases too small to be readable) is removed. Most importantly these Box Sets don't include any booklet offering a historical background and perspective about the Artists and the Music, which are extremely important and vital to the preservation of our Culture and passing the knowledge to the next generations.

In short the fact that these Box Sets are meant to be inexpensive, does not mean that they have to be cheap. Considering the fact how many times this music has been sold over and over again by the labels, this is a crying shame!

DEEP PURPLE ~ HARD ROAD: THE MARK 1 STUDIO RECORDINGS 1968-69
PARLOPHONE 825646337415 (Barcode: 825646337415) ~ UK ~ Progressive Rock

Recorded: 1968 - 1969 Released: 2014

This wonderful Box Set includes the expanded and remastered versions of the first three albums by the seminal British band Deep PurpleFind albums by this artist: "Shades Of Deep PurpleFind albums with this title", "The Book Of TaliesynFind albums with this title" and the eponymous "Deep PurpleFind albums with this title". Recorded between May 1968 and March 1969, i.e. in just ten months (!), these are some of Rock and Prog cornerstones of epic proportions, seldom given their due as far as influencing future generations of Rock and especially Prog musicians in the decades to come. The Mark 1 lineup consisted of vocalist Rod EvansFind albums by this artist, guitarist Ritchie BlackmoreFind albums by this artist, keyboardist Jon LordFind albums by this artist, bassist Nick SimperFind albums by this artist and drummer Ian PaiceFind albums by this artist, who all contributed as songwriters, although obviously most of the group´s material was created by Lord and Blackmore. On those three albums the band played mostly their own music, but also arranged, quite dramatically one must admit, songs by other songwriters, like John LennonFind albums by this artist /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ist (twice), DonovanFind albums by this artist, Joe SouthFind albums by this artist, Billy RobertsFind albums by this artist, Neil DiamondFind albums by this artist and others. All three albums were produced by the legendary British produced Derek LawrenceFind albums by this artist.

This Box Set includes both the original mono and stereo mixes (on separate CDs) of the first two albums and the stereo version of the third album. All five CDs are expanded by a plethora of bonus tracks, which include album outtakes, alternate takes, single edits, etc. all of which are studio recordings. For radio (i.e. live in the studio) recordings of the Deep Purple Mark 1 the fans should look up the excellent double CD album entitled "The BBC Sessions 1968–1970Find albums with this title", which collects all Mark 1 BBC recordings on the first CD.

It is also worth remembering that although the next Deep Purple album would be recorded by the Mark 2 lineup with vocalist Ian GillanFind albums by this artist and bassist Roger GloverFind albums by this artist, musically it belongs very much to what the Mark 1 lineup was doing on the third album, which included elaborate orchestral arrangements. The appropriately titled "Concerto For Group And OrchestraFind albums with this title" album, a pioneering and unprecedented merger of a Rock group with a Symphonic Orchestra, was a direct result of the work initiated on the third album and is a true closure of the Mark 1 chapter. The fifth album however, "In RockFind albums with this title", was a completely new story and came as a reaction to the release of the Led ZeppelinFind albums by this artist debut album in early 1969, which also prompted the personnel change from Mark1 to Mark 2. That album embedded Deep Purple´s role as a defining element of the Hard Rock / Heavy Metal genres and Rock music in general.

I often wonder why the role of Deep Purple Mark 1 is almost completely ignored by the Prog snobs. Even under the populist definition of Prog as an amalgam of Rock (electric instruments and rhythmic patterns), Classical (extended melodic and harmonic themes) and Jazz (improvisation), Deep Purple Mark 1 are the essence of Prog, much more so that say early YesFind albums by this artist, GenesisFind albums by this artist and other pretenders to the Big Five. By the same token the roles of other Deep Purple Mark 1 contemporaries, like NiceFind albums by this artist, Moody BluesFind albums by this artist and several others, are similarly completely overlooked, which is a pity to say to say the least. Prog was not just born one day with Robert FrippFind albums by this artist being struck by lightening…

This is an essential piece of history of the formative years of Rock and a beautiful example how great music remains untouched by time and perhaps even gets better in time. I can´t imagine a music library, which does not include these classic recordings, so now is the time to repent and remedy.

AL DI MEOLA ~ ALL YOUR LIFE
IN-AKUSTIK 9128 (Barcode: 707787912822) ~ USA ~ Jazz-World Fusion

Recorded: 2012 - 2013 Released: 2013

This is a solo guitar album by American Jazz guitarist / composer Al Di MeolaFind albums by this artist, which, as the title suggests, is a tribute to the music of The BeatlesFind albums by this artist. The album presents fourteen tracks, all composed by John LennonFind albums by this artist /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ist and recorded during three separate sessions at London’s Abbey Road Studios, where The Beatles recorded their music originally.

Di Meola’s interpretations of the songs are often quite remote from the original, which of course is hardly surprising. Therefore, although a tribute, the album is to no lesser extent also an original creation by the guitarist. All the music is performed using different acoustic guitars, sometimes overdubbed, with a strong Latin / Flamenco / Mediterranean accents, which characterize Di Meola’s musical path since his early days. His guitar performances are of course absolutely brilliant, and completely devoid of flashy show-off licks that many guitar players are often guilty of.

Overall, this is an intense, beautiful and superbly performed album, which should keep all guitar loving fans perfectly happy. Beatles’ fans might find this music be quite remote from the popular versions of these songs, but then again it’s been almost six decades since the original songs were recorded, so perhaps it’s time to move on musically. Brilliant stuff!

ARIEL LANYI ~ ORIGAMI: PIANO SOLO
KADIMA COLLECTIVE 12 (Barcode: 634479580017) ~ ISRAEL ~ Jazz

Recorded: 2007 Released: 2007

2nd album by Israeli Jazz prodigy Ariel LanyiFind albums by this artist, 9 years old at the time this music was recorded. This time completely alone at the piano, without any guidance from his older peers, Ariel displays his exceptional talent even more forcefully then on his debut album. Out of the 10 tracks on this album, 7 are his own compositions / improvisations and just 3 are standards (by Duke EllingtonFind albums by this artist, John ColtraneFind albums by this artist and John LennonFind albums by this artist /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ist). I really don’t know what to say here, except that this is scary stuff, when a 9 years old person displays the maturity and skills worthy of a fully grown up and accomplished musician. There are no gimmicks here, none whatsoever. Just the kid, his piano and the unbelievable music he makes. There is no way on earth (or above) that anybody listening to this music blindfolded could have guessed the age of the performer. I’m not a sappy sentimentalist, who looks for divine sources for inspiration, but there must be some kind of divine intervention here at work. The stuff Ariel can do at his current age are often never achieved by people ten times older then him who played piano their entire life. I know you don’t believe me – no problem – just listen.

ROLLING STONES ~ HACKNEY DIAMONDS
GEFFEN 602458122565 (Barcode: 602458122565) ~ UK ~ Classic Rock

Recorded: 2019 - 2023 Released: 2023

This is the 24th studio album by the iconic British Rock group The Rolling StonesFind albums by this artist. Reduced to a trio following the death of their drummer Charlie WattsFind albums by this artist, this is the first album of original material since the 2005 album “A Bigger BangFind albums with this title”. Vocalist Mick JaggerFind albums by this artist and guitarists Keith RichardsFind albums by this artist and Ronnie WoodFind albums by this artist carry on the torch, supported by Rock stars like Elton JohnFind albums by this artist, Lady GagaFind albums by this artist,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ist, ex-Stones bassist Bill WymanFind albums by this artist and numerous others. The album presents twelve songs, eight of which were written by the Jagger-Richards team, three were co-composed with the album’s producer Andrew WattFind albums by this artist and one is a Blues standard by Muddy WatersFind albums by this artist.

The music is exactly what one might expect from a classic Rolling Stones album, full of great songs and excellent instrumental performances, superb recording quality with a retro sound and a timeless atmosphere of Classic Rock, showing clearly that six decades of music making definitely did not manage to take Stones off their path. They have more stamina, talent and balls than any contemporary Rock outfit, if there are any real Rock groups out there at all these days.

The Stones really define the Classic Rock idiom better than any other musical group in history, not only because they managed to last all this years, but mostly because they managed to stay relevant all these years both a recording artists and phenomenal live performers. Their music has been an important part of the Soundtrack Of My Life for almost as long as I can remember, and never let me down since.

Overall, if you are a Stones fan, this album is a true joy from start to finish, which can be cherished minute by minute and savored repeatedly, staying on the favorites list probably forever. If you are not a fan, it’s probably too late for you to save your sanity ;)

COLIN TOWNS ~ ANOTHER THINK COMING
PROVOCATEUR 1028 (Barcode: 5038491102823) ~ UK ~ Jazz

Recorded: 2001 Released: 2001

British pianist / composer / arranger / bandleader Colin TownsFind albums by this artist and his Mask OrchestraFind albums by this artist ensemble are one of the best examples of modern Jazz, which is still groundbreaking and innovative. Towns’ composition and arrangements are always not only skillful and sophisticated, but also completely innovative and even surprising (take it form an old skeptic who has heard it all before). Using the big band in ways previously unexplored is a rare talent indeed and deserves both respect and admiration. This album presents a series of Towns’ original instrumental compositions and two arrangements, one of a classical piece by Claude DebussyFind albums by this artist and the other a John LennonFind albums by this artist /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ist tune. Partly commissioned by the NDR Big BandFind albums by this artist, with which Towns cooperates on a regular basis, here they are performed by his own band. Varying in style from early New Orleans Jazz, via Psychedelic and up to contemporary World-Jazz Fusion, the album presents an invigorating vista of modern Jazz at its best, full of great melodic content, imagination, daring and masterly performed Art. The players, including legendary veterans such as Alan SkidmoreFind albums by this artist and Peter KingFind albums by this artist (saxophone) and Henry LowtherFind albums by this artist and Derek WatkinsFind albums by this artist (trumpet), playing along young British Jazz lions, do everything expected of them and beyond, delivering perfectly coherent and beautifully executed music, which fills the listener’s heart and soul with instant gratification. The enhanced CD also includes a short film with music composed by Towns and performed by the band. Any big band and modern Jazz fan should definitely check out this superb album, and frankly anything else Towns delivers, as talent of his caliber is rare and deserves all the attention it can achieve. RAY WARLEIGH ~ FIRST ALBUM
SUNBEAM 5020 (Barcode: 5051125502011) ~ UK ~ Jazz

Recorded: 1968 Released: 2006

Australian born saxophonist / flautist / composer Ray WarleighFind albums by this artist was one of the busiest musicians on the British Jazz scene in the late 1960s. He was not only playing at the regular Jazz venues around London, but was also a member of the backup group of singer Scott WalkerFind albums by this artist, who was at the peak of his popularity at the time. Walker, although extremely successful as a Pop artists, had a keen musical ear and was trying to get away from the sugary Pop image by employing some of the best Jazz musicians at the time In his band, which was led by no other than the legendary Ronnie ScottFind albums by this artist. Walker used his influence with his label (PhilipsFind albums on this label) to offer a recording opportunity to some of the young and extremely talented musicians in the band, which led to the recording of this debut album by Ray Warleigh. Warleigh would become famous later for playing on album by the top Rock stars like Nick DrakeFind albums by this artist, Elton JohnFind albums by this artist, U2Find albums by this artist, Paul McCartneyFind albums by this artist and many more. The format chosen for this album was “Jazz & strings”, which suited Warleigh’s superbly clear and lyrical style perfectly. The chosen material (all standards) was beautifully arranged for a large string orchestra and a Jazz rhythm section, which included some of the best British Jazz players at the time, like Gordon BackFind albums by this artist on piano, Kenny NapperFind albums by this artist on bass and Terry CoxFind albums by this artist on drums. The resulting album is a stunning debut, beautifully executed by all the musicians involved, and showing Warleigh to be a world class player, who can improvise freely and yet always stay within the melodic line. Jazz & strings albums have a tendency to fall into the “land of saccharine” very easily, but fortunately this is well avoided here, producing a most enjoyable Jazz album full of integrity and showmanship. It’s great to have this forgotten gem back in circulation.
